quote:

What if the gov't has all kind of evidence but it is deemed classified. How do they submit that in a trial?


Good question. This is also one of the losing arguments that Trump attorneys made to the Ninth Circuit, which had no problem addressing it. Seems that Article III judges can have access to all of the same classified stuff that Article II presidents have access to. If there is any issue of national security or classified information, the evidence is presented under seal or for in camera review. In other words, it don't mean crap if the President says that the order is based on "all kinds of classified stuff" unless they also seek an order shielding the classified stuff from disclosure and make a classified showing of the classified stuff to the judge.

The Article II and Article III branches of government are equal.
